Quality care (Recommended)


Pros I had quite a culture shock flying with Aer Lingus after becoming used to the shabby treatment doled out by their compatriots Ryanair.

It took me back to a gentler era when flying was an adventure and a luxury, and passengers were treated as welcome guests.
Well not quite - there was still no smoking, and worse, no complementary bar service!
However, the plane was spacious, comfortable, with ample leg room, the air staff impeccibly courteous and in muted green uniform that did not require sunglasses to face!
The flight was on time and landed *shock* quite close to the terminal so that it didnt take 20 min to walk to arrivals!

The booking process is easy to follow, with cheaper alternatives clearly displayed either side of the selected date so that you could find the best fare - and taxes and charges were clearly displayed so you had some idea what the actual fare was rather than finding it buried under a heap of added charges at the end!

Cons As it had cost me a bit more than i was used to paying, I was disappointed to have to pay for a cup of tea. This is contrary of me as I do understand the need of airlines to be ruthlessly competitive, but there it is.
